Job Description

Jersey Hired is currently representing a leading architecture and design firm in the search for an experienced Hospitality Interior Designer to join their studio. This opportunity is ideal for a design professional who thrives in a creative, client-focused environment and is passionate about delivering high-end hospitality spaces that combine innovation with functionality.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and collaborate on hospitality interiors projects throughout all phases: programming, concept design, schematic development, and budget/schedule review.
  • Develop space planning concepts and program documents.
  • Contribute to FF&E selections, including furniture systems and material specifications.
  • Coordinate detailed construction documentation and material selections.
  • Apply technical knowledge to ensure effective documentation and high-quality detailing.
  • Work with consultants, contractors, and fabricators to meet project objectives and timelines.
  • Participate in construction administration, including submittal reviews and finish sample evaluations.
  • Maintain strong client relationships and coordinate communication across teams and consultants.

Requirements

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 3 years of interior design experience, with a focus on hospitality interiors.
  • Proficiency in Revit is required.
  • Deep understanding of the design process, including FF&E, furniture systems, and material selections.
  • Strong graphic presentation and visual commun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and client priorities simultaneously.
  • Excellent communication, leadership, and organizational skills.
  • Proficiency in design software, including Photoshop, Illustrator, and SketchUp.
  • Bachelor’s degree in interior design or architecture required.
  • NCIDQ certification preferred; support is available for candidates working toward licensure.

Compensation & Benefits

  • Estimated salary range: $110,000 – $150,000 annually, based on experience.
  • Comprehensive benefits package includes:
  • Medical, dental, vision, and disability coverage
  • Wellness programs and flexible spending options
  • Paid time off and holidays
  • 401(k), profit sharing, and employee stock ownership
  • Bonuses awarded biannually
  • Reimbursement for professional licensure, exam fees, and select continuing education
